随着智能手机的普及,手机钱包作为一种便捷的支付工具,已经成为了我们生活中不可缺少的一部分。尤其是OP手机用...
以太坊作为一个开放的区块链平台,其应用场景广泛,涵盖了智能合约、去中心化应用(DApps)等多个领域。与以太坊网络交互的基础之一便是以太坊钱包地址。本文将深入探讨以太坊钱包地址的生成算法、相关安全性分析以及背景知识。同时,文中将解答五个与以太坊钱包地址相关的重要问题,帮助读者更全面地理解其背后的机制以及在实际应用中需要注意的事项。
以太坊钱包地址是一个由40个十六进制字符组成的字符串,通常以"0x"开头,例如"0x32Be343B942c4c51A50c88911c9B5cA1C8D8D5e1"。这样的地址不仅仅是资金转账的标识符,也是与以太坊区块链上的智能合约进行交互的关键。每一个以太坊地址都是一个公钥的哈希,完整的流程涉及生成密钥对以及其中涉及的地址哈希算法。
以太坊钱包地址的生成分为几个步骤,主要包括私钥生成、公钥生成以及地址的生成。这些步骤详细介绍如下:
私钥是在创建加密货币钱包时首先生成的。以太坊使用的私钥通常是一个256位的随机数。这个私钥不仅是钱包的安全凭证,同时也是该钱包存取以太坊资产的唯一钥匙。因此,私钥的安全性至关重要,需要妥善保管。
一旦私钥生成,接下来就会通过椭圆曲线加密算法(ECDSA)生成公钥。以太坊使用的是secp256k1曲线,公钥也通常是一个512位的数值。公钥是从私钥派生而来,虽然生成过程是单向的,但公钥可以被其他人使用来验证由私钥签名的消息。
最后,从公钥生成钱包地址的过程。首先,通过Keccak-256哈希算法对公钥进行哈希处理,然后取哈希值的后40个十六进制字符,最后添加"0x"前缀,构成最终的以太坊钱包地址。值得注意的是,进一步的散列和处理确保了钱包地址的唯一性及安全性。
在使用以太坊钱包地址时,确保安全性至关重要。以下是几个影响以太坊地址安全性的重要因素:
私钥的安全性是保护资产的第一道防线。用户不应将私钥分享给任何人,避免存储于网络或不安全的地方。建议使用硬件钱包或冷钱包进行保存,以防止黑客攻击。
在进行转账或者接受转账前,一定要仔细验证地址。在某些情况下,恶意软件可以将剪贴板中的地址替换成攻击者的地址,导致资金转移到错误的地方。
交易时确保使用安全的网络环境。尽可能避免在公共Wi-Fi下进行大额交易。使用自己的VPN来保护个人数据和地址信息。
保持钱包及相关软件的更新,以防止因软件漏洞导致的资产损失。安全领域的最佳实践是定期检查软件更新及补丁发布情况。
以太坊钱包地址及其相关资产容易受到多种攻击,包括网络钓鱼、勒索软件以及各种社会工程学攻击。用户需要时刻保持警惕,以防受骗。
如果您丢失了以太坊钱包地址,恢复的前提是您必须拥有与该钱包相关的私钥或助记词。私钥作为访问和控制该钱包的关键,如果没有私钥,您将无法恢复该钱包中的任何资产。常规的恢复步骤包括:
总之,私钥和助记词是恢复钱包的唯一方法,平时应定期备份,避免造成不可逆的损失。
有时用户会在管理以太坊地址时发现某些地址显示为乱码。这种情况往往是因为编码或转码不匹配导致的。以太坊地址通常为40位十六进制字符串,如果数据在显示、传输或保存过程中遭遇了编码问题,例如在非UTF-8环境中保存,这可能导致其显示为乱码。
解决方案包括确认使用的软件或工具支持以太坊地址的标准格式,确保网络传输的稳定。同时,建议用户通过官方钱包或相关工具来生成和管理地址,以减少乱码问题的发生。
以太坊使用的密钥生成算法中,私钥与公钥之间的映射是一对一关系,也就是说,每个私钥只能生成一个唯一的公钥和对应的以太坊地址。然而,用户可以通过生成多个私钥,来创建多个以太坊地址。这意味着单一用户可以拥有多个钱包,只需确保每个钱包的私钥安全。
此外,以太坊还支持HD(分层确定性)钱包,这类钱包允许用户从一个种子(种子短语)生成多个私钥和地址,使得管理多个地址变得更加方便。
在以太坊交易中,确保交易地址的准确性是至关重要的。任何错误都可能导致资金丢失。为了确保地址的准确性,建议措施如下:
总之,通过好用的工具和正确的方法,确保每笔交易准确安全是值得投资者重视的关键。
以太坊钱包地址本身并不存储任何私人数据或资产。它仅是与区块链状态的指针,可以持续存在于区块链上。但是,钱包邀请码、私钥或助记词的丢失会导致对于以太坊地址中资产的永久丢失,因此对这些凭证的妥善管理就变得尤为重要。
因此,为了保障资产的安全,用户应该定期备份私钥,并将助记词妥善保存于离线环境中,这些措施可以在需要时帮助用户恢复对其地址的访问。
总结以上,了解以太坊钱包地址的生成算法及其安全性问题非常重要。在这个快速发展的加密货币领域,保持信息安全、增强风险意识是每位投资者的责任。通过合理管理和有效运用技术,才能在未来的市场中立于不败之地。